what do you think of it then?....compared to fazer?

Skinbeatersam

  • Weekend Warrior
  • ***
  • Posts: 177
Re: I am no longer a foccer . . . .
« Reply #24 on: 13 June 2012, 11:42:31 am »
This is faster, but you don't notice. Not sure if that's a good thing or not.


This is more comfortable, as easy to ride, better weather protection, better headlights, louder so people get out of your way and notice you more. . . .


This also has lots of nice little features such as little windows in the body work to check different fluid levels so you don't have to remove tanks and seats etc etc etc


The Fazer, has fantastic front brakes, so I do miss that.


The Fazer also feels lighter than this, so is more confidence inspiring in adverse weather . . . .


They both have pretty similar MPG. I filled the tank up, have done 80miles and the needle has only just moved off the top, and that is with thrashing the engine a lot.


The Fazer was nearly always broken, and as I am not very handy, lack a garage/sheltered place to learn how to repair, it was costing me loads just to keep it running.
